China Zhejiang Hangzhou Alibaba Cloud
Websites on 8.136.240.34
- Domain names that have been bound:
- 2021-08-02-----2021-08-02ios.lingpaipai.net
- website server lookup history
- 55mm77.com
- uninet.10010.com
- yd6.com
- 55pp99.com
- www.ak666.com
- www.zhongqifeifan.com
- dxbzlsos.com
- 5603g.net
- www.4559ii.com
- www.pbxm.net
- 55ppnn.com
- www.ahhaihui.com
- shop91812729.youzan.com
- www.fxjunction.com
- 56496666.com
- www.gzmingceng.com
- 52jk.com
- www.javapp.com
- www.31468.com
- 55ee44.com
- hosting ip address lookup history
- 20.89.136.141
- 18.236.29.166
- 182.242.59.72
- 156.243.105.112
- 46.20.156.6
- 207.68.155.198
- 210.16.97.117
- 43.248.100.174
- 92.123.27.163
- 196.10.95.128
- 23.104.1.64
- 43.169.12.137
- 38.238.123.81
- 154.221.96.233
- 43.135.16.78
- 156.254.139.201
- 103.66.92.167
- 42.202.136.93
- 52.211.177.223
- 3.165.94.33
